The most significant development in "fast-tracking" medical licensure is the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C). This contract between taking part U.S. states and territories enhances the licensing procedure for physicians who desire to practice in multiple jurisdictions.
Under the IMLC, a physician's "State of Principal Licensure" (SPL) conducts a rigorous background check and validates qualifications. As soon as a Letter of Qualification (LOQ) is provided, the doctor can "acquire" licenses in other member states nearly quickly.

For lots of states, making use of the Federation Credentials Verification Service (FCVS) is a requirement or an extremely advised action. Operated by the Federation of State Medical Boards (FSMB), the FCVS acts as a centralized repository for a physician's core qualifications.
When the FCVS has actually confirmed a medical professional's medical school diploma, internship, residency, and fellowship training, these records are kept completely. When the physician requests a new state license, they can "buy" a profile report that is sent straight to the board, eliminating the requirement to contact the medical school or medical facility once again.

For how long is the fastest a medical license can be provided?
If making use of the IMLC and the doctor already has a Letter of Qualification, some states can release a license in just 3 to 10 service days. For a brand-new application by means of the conventional path, 60 days is thought about really quick.
2. Can I look for a license before I complete my residency?
A lot of states permit physicians to start the application procedure throughout their final year of residency, but the license will not be issued till evidence of conclusion of postgraduate training is gotten.
3. Is the IMLC offered to all doctors?
No. To use the IMLC, a physician must hold a complete, unlimited medical license in a "Compact" state and meet particular eligibility requirements regarding board accreditation and criminal history.
4. Why are medical licenses so expensive?
The charges cover the administrative expenses of examining the physician's background, confirming their education, and the continuous costs of the state board's regulative and disciplinary functions.
5. Does the FCVS speed up the novice application?
Not necessarily. The very first time you set up an FCVS profile, it can take a number of months. Nevertheless, for each subsequent license, it speeds the procedure up considerably.
